South Hamilton basketball swept in road HOIAC doubleheader with Grand View Christian

The South Hamilton Hawks basketball teams returned to action on Friday night, as they made the trip south on I-35 to Des Moines to take on the Grand View Christian Thunder in Heart of Iowa Conference action at Grand View Christian School. The Hawk girls entered at 5-9, while the Hawks boys entered at 0-14.

South Hamilton’s girls got out of the gates well, leading 11-9 after the first, and 25-17 at halftime. However, Grand View Christian mounted a 2nd half rally, as the Thunder took over in the 4th to come away with a 43-39 win.

Isabel Swenson led the Hawks with 14 points, 4 rebounds and 2 assists, while Allie Nueberger had 9 points for the Hawks. Maiah Murphy led Grand View Christian with 24 points, while Morgan Pelham had 21 rebounds for the Thunder.

The boys game followed as South Hamilton was still searching for win #1 on the season, but the task was daunting with the 3rd-ranked Thunder, as Grand View Christian raced out to a 43-6 halftime lead and cruised to a 69-23 win.

Grant Larson finished with a team-high 10 points for the Hawks, while Ben Swenson and King Brown finished with 3 points. William Seyer led Grand View Christian with 32 points and 10 three-pointers.

South Hamilton basketball returns to action on Tuesday, when they travel to Story City to take on longtime rivals Roland-Story in Heart of Iowa Conference action at Roland-Story High School at 6 PM.
